Q: Is 390,380 a Prime Number?
A: No, 390,380 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 390380 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 5 10 20 131 149 262 298 524 596 655 745 1,310 1,490 2,620 2,980 19,519 39,038 78,076 97,595 195,190 and 390,380, with no remainder.
Since 390,380 cannot be divided by just 1 and 390,380, it is not a prime number.
